Transaction 29b60b08fc1038c2654951558f7268550271d309747943f1c22683bdeb649972
1 Input
1 Output
-
29b60b08fc1038c2654951558f7268550271d309747943f1c22683bdeb649972:0
- value
- 17261175
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1fbf75596523e467a4e8098007c9336bf19c10b3 OP_EQUAL
- address
- 34atEFdQ8imv6N48JTBagyvFtee1SLTdbk